The new subscription season is open – 749 periodicals are available for subscription at Latvijas Pasts for 2019

The new press subscription season opens on the 1st of October 2018: Latvijas Pasts offers subscription to a total of 749 Latvian and foreign periodicals for 2019. Among them there are 104 newspapers and 186 magazines issued in Latvia. The most convenient way to subscribe to press is through the modernised website www.abone.pasts.lv, as well as in any of the post offices, from a postman or by calling the information lines of Latvijas Pasts on +371 67008001 or +371 27008001.

October traditionally marks the launch of the subscription campaign for the next year: Latvijas Pasts offers 749 magazine and newspaper titles for subscription for 2019, and this is more than last year, when 722 periodicals were available for subscription. Among them there are 290 newspapers and magazines issued in Latvia and 459 foreign periodicals.

The information on the range of titles offered for subscription by Latvijas Pasts is available on the e-subscription website of Latvijas Pasts www.abone.pasts.lv or in the Newspaper and Magazine Subscription Catalogue 2019 that is available in all 618 post offices and has been delivered to the letter-boxes of the customers who have subscribed to any periodicals through Latvijas Pasts during the last three years. 

The e-subscription website www.abone.pasts.lv has become even more convenient for its users: along with changes in the visual design, it offers diversified opportunities of press selection criteria and a simplified subscription system, minimising the number of the steps before the payment for the subscription is requested. Using this website, subscription to periodicals is also available to addressees abroad.

Subscription to Latvian press is available from the 1st of October to the 26th of December through www.abone.pasts.lv, in all post offices and from a postman. From the 1st of October to the 18th of December newspapers and magazines issued in Latvia can also be subscribed to by calling the information lines of Latvijas Pasts on +371 67008001 or +371 27008001.

Foreign press can be subscribed to in any post office, from a postman or through www.abone.pasts.lv from the 1st of October to the 15th of December, and subscription by calling +371 67008001 or +371 27008001 is possible from the 1st of October to the 12th of December. Subscription to local and foreign periodicals by filling in the subscription form enclosed with the catalogue and sending it by post is offered from the 1st of October to the 1st of December. 

Precise subscription deadlines are also given on www.abone.pasts.lv, and they can be checked in any post office.

A total of 412,684 press subscriptions were processed at Latvijas Pasts during the subscription campaign for 2018, which are almost 14,000 subscriptions more than for 2017.

 

About SJSC Latvijas Pasts
Latvijas Pasts ensures the widest availability of postal services throughout Latvia by maintaining more than 600 post offices. The primary function of the company is provision of the universal postal service; Latvijas Pasts also provides commercial transport, express mail, payment, press subscription, retail and philatelic services. Latvijas Pasts is a wholly State-owned company with around 4,000 employees. The quality measurements of Latvijas Pasts domestic mail deliveries are regularly conducted by Kantar TNS, one of the leading market, social and media research agencies in Latvia. In turn, the quality measurements of the cross-border deliveries are provided within the framework of the International Post Corporation through the intermediary of the research companies Kantar TNS, Ipsos and Quotas.
